What follows is a list of items that you will require to run a highly effective bounce house rental business.

Transportation

You will need a vehicle like a van. Truck or SUV. You will be able to get one bounce house in any of the vehicles but if you're likely to be renting two or three 3 say, 15x 15 bouncers, additionally, you will require a trailer.

Hand Truck

A commercial quality hand truck will last best. Avoid a hand truck that has hard rubber tires as they are can tear up lawns.  inflatable rentals sarasota  will have more ease with and better traction with inflatable tires. They are wider and easier to handle the heavy equipment.

We recommend the Mongo Mover or a hand truck designed to move appliances. They often have straps and so are designed for heavy loads.


Sand Bags and Sand Bag Covers

It is strongly recommended that you use 2 sand bags on each corner of your inflated bounce house when placing in on a hard surface. Additionally, you will need sand bag covers that may enable you to connect the sand bags to the inflatable.

Tarps

Often times, when you purchase a bounce house, a tarp will undoubtedly be included. It is a good idea to possess several readily available. Tarps an extremely inexpensive and can go a long way in protecting you inflatables.

It is a good idea to leave an extra tarp with your client if there must be the possibility of rain. That way, they are able to deflate it and place a tarp over the deflated bounce house. The reason behind this action is basically because when inflatables get wet, they are much heavier to move. Bottom line is it is possible to do not have enough tarps in the bounce house rental business.

Stakes and A Hammer

When you are placing your bouncers on the grass, you will want to use stakes. Small tent stakes can be used for the tarp but heavier stakes will undoubtedly be necessary for the inflatable. You will also require a hammer with a claw to hammer them in and pull them out.

We recommend that you utilize two spikes on each corner and secured by rope loops for probably the most amount of stability.

Electrical Extension Cords

You will require the heavy-duty outdoor type. You can examine to see if your power source has problem with an extension cord that has a small LED light on the end. A 50-foot cord ought to be all you will require, but it is definitely a good idea to have an extended one too in the event.

Power Generator

Generators are expensive. You will only require one if you rent to a facility have there been is no electricity. The best advice we can offer is to rent one when it's needed and soon you are big enough where it seems sensible to own one.

It will be good homework that you should know how much it will cost you to rent one. That way you will end up prepared as it pertains up and you may price that job accordingly.

Carpeting

It is possible to help keep your equipment cleaner by placing a carpet remnant before your bounce house. This can give the children a place to remove their shoes and will avoid tracking in grass and dirt into your inflatable.

Cordless Vac

It is best to clean your bounce house will it is still inflated. A cordless vac with an instrument to find yourself in the crevices is what is recommended. Make sure you get your equipment free from grass and dirt before you roll it up and take it away.

Other Cleaning Supplies

A little broom will last better than a bigger on as you should have plenty of creases to find yourself in. Lysol will assist you to disinfect your inflatable. Make sure to clean spots quickly before they become permanent.

STOPWATCH and Whistle

Offering your client a stopwatch is really a nice touch. It adds to the fun to possess some timed games.

A whistle is effective for times when there could be a safety issue in fact it is necessary to obtain the attention of the kids at play.

Last Words

Always check with the manufacture and your insurance company concerning any precautions and equipment accessories they recommend.

Check your weather report and never operate your bounce house in winds over 25 miles each hour.
